Menora Picture Gardens 362 Walcott Street, Mt Lawley, WA - Protest 1947.

Menora Picture Gardens 362 Walcott Street, Mt Lawley, WA - Protest 1947.

Sunday Times Sunday 23 March 1947, page 13

Complaints of noise*

Comment - There were many loud voices in the surrounding community that didn’t want the theatre. The main complaint being noise from the theatre speakers. The residents of Walcott Street had complained that the screening of films was interfering with their sleep, It was suggested that the area be re-zoned from business to residential and the theatre’s permit to show pictures be withdrawn. The proprietors (registered as Abraham Machlin & Son) assured the council that every effort would be made to reduce the sound level. Technical advice was sought and the speakers were tilted towards the ground to some positive effect, and it was thought that once the freshly planted poplar trees grew that it will create a barrier and cut out some of the noise.
